What if one of the most popular first-person shooters, Counter-Strike: Global Offensive, was a role-playing game?
Well, apparently you’d get quests that task you with landing no-scope kills and the music would be a souped-up version of the Legend of Zelda soundtrack, according to CS:GO player and YouTuber Clicky Crisp. Honestly, that sounds awesome.
